Thesis Abstract
The abstract for the thesis on "Application of Blockchain Technology in Supply Chain Management" is as follows In recent years, the adoption of blockchain technology in various industries has been gaining momentum due to its potential to revolutionize traditional processes. This thesis explores the application of blockchain technology in supply chain management and its impact on enhancing transparency, security, and efficiency in the supply chain processes. The study aims to investigate how blockchain technology can address the challenges faced in supply chain management, such as lack of transparency, inefficiencies, and fraud.
